A Fool’s Hope picks up right after the end of We Are The Dead, and it’s definitely a great continuation, at least until the 60% mark. We are still following the same characters, with the addition of three new ones, but we follow the same characters through multiple chapters in a row, and that made for a bit of a slog through. But, the book definitely picks up again in the last 20% with an action-packed finale. I’m curious how the story is going to conclude in the next book.

I went into this book knowing barely anything about it and it turned out to be a very enjoyable read. It followed multiple perspectives and all tied together in the end. The world building was interesting, with some things being similar to what’s happening now, but with better technology to keep people apart and safe. I loved Elodie as a character and her development. Same with Aiden. I do wish we got more information on the Cerberus virus though. Hopefully we will find out more in the next one.
